Description

This bright and airy first-floor apartment boasts a west-facing balcony with distant sea views and is offered with no onward chain.

Situated within a modern retirement complex for the over 55s, the property is just a short walk from the train station, the iconic seafront promenade, and the amenities of the town centre. The accommodation comprises: A well-maintained communal entrance with stairs leading to the first floor. A welcoming entrance hall leading to a generous lounge/diner, complete with a feature fireplace and ample space for both living and dining furniture. A fitted kitchen with matching wall and base units, integrated oven and hob, and space for additional appliances.

The apartment has two comfortable bedrooms, with the main bedroom featuring built-in wardrobes and twin doors opening onto the west-facing balcony to enjoy the distant sea views. Additionally, there is a fitted shower room and loft space.

Lease & Maintenance Information

Tenure - Leasehold
Remaining lease term - Approximately 60 years remaining
Maintenance charge - Approximately £4000 per annum
Permission for pets must be sought.

Location

The property is conveniently located a short walk from the iconic Bexhill seafront promenade and the town centre, where a selection of day-to-day shops and a Sainsbury’s supermarket can be found. Local bus routes are easily accessible, and Bexhill mainline railway station is very close by, offering regular services to Hastings, Eastbourne, Brighton, Gatwick, and London Victoria.
